Budget 2016: S$100m trade platform to be developed for data sharing
The Ministry of Finance will develop the National Trade Platform (NTP), to cost more than S$100 million, as the next-generation platform to support firms particularly in the logistics and trade finance sectors, said Heng Swee Keat, Minister for Finance.
The NTP will enable electronic data sharing among businesses and government. This will be especially helpful for SMEs to cut costs and streamline processes, said Mr Heng. The NTP has potential to bring over S$600 million worth of man-hour savings each year to firms here.
